Low Country Boil

- 1 gallon water
- 12 ounces beer
- ⅓ cup Old Bay Seasoning
- 2 onions quartered
- 2 lemons sliced, plus more for serving
- 4 garlic cloves sliced in half
- 1.5 pounds baby red potatoes
- 1.5 pounds andouille sausage or smoked sausage
- 4 corn on the cob cut into halves or thirds
- 1.5 pounds crawfish
- 1.5 pounds crab legs
- 1 pounds jumbo shrimp
In a large stock pot or outdoor cooker, add water, beer, quartered onions, halved lemons and a generous amount of Old Bay seasoning. Bring to a rolling boil.
Add potatoes, whole garlic cloves and sliced smoked sausage. Cook for 8 to 10 minutes until the potatoes start to soften.
Add the corn on the cob, broken into halves or thirds. Cook for 3 to 4 minutes.
Add crawfish and crab legs. If they’re frozen, let them cook a few extra minutes. Otherwise, 3 to 4 minutes is plenty.
Toss in the shrimp last and cook for just 1 to 2 minutes, until they turn pink and are cooked through.
Reserve a cup of the broth if desired for serving. Drain the mixture and serve straight on a table lined with newspaper or butcher paper.
- Crab Boil: Swap the beer for chicken broth or all water if preferred. Use Zatarain crab boil seasoning in place of Old Bay.
- Seafood Options: Add mussels or clams for even more seafood variety.
- Spicy: Make it as spicy as you like by adding extra cayenne or a bit of hot sauce in the broth.
- Storage: Refrigerate leftovers in an airtight container for up to 2 days.
- Reheating: Gently reheat in a steamer basket or large skillet with a splash of broth or water. Avoid microwaving — it can overcook the seafood.
